Exclusive and engaging was the feedback from HR and Talent Acquisition professionals who attended the business breakfast recently held at the beautiful location of Elvetham Hall Hotel in Hampshire. eSift sponsored the event and worked in partnership with the FIRM and guest speaker Stephanie Bishop from Capgemini who openly shared how a flexible resourcing solution has enhanced their recruitment process.

The topic was “Agile Recruiting” and a raft of challenging, debates and discussions reinforced the need for a flexible resource. For some clients that was a seasonal demand, for others it was a specific part of the process. The list was endless but clearly there were some common themes that remained a constant focus for these clients, these included:

- In house teams being “time poor and unable to source passive talent”

- Engaging hiring managers

- Candidate experience

- Poor technology

- Workforce planning

- Scalability

We are delighted to present the outcomes of our first regional members breakfast held in partnership with eSift. The format of the round table sessions used the Breakthrough Model

• What’s Working• What’s Not Working• What’s Missing• What’s Possible

in order to explore agility within their current resourcing structure.

Members brainstormed around each of the four areas and the key themes identified are listed as follows.
